Relieving! Pastor Adeboye reveals one more thing that will happen after coronavirus lockdown

Pastor Enoch Adeboye has revealed one more time what will happen after the lock down.
This time, he said there will be a lot of birth of babies due to the COVID-19 lockdown.
Onyxnews Nigeria reports that the General Overseer of Redeemed Christian Church of God (RCCG) made this revelation through Dove TV on Sunday morning May 31, 2020.
The cleric said Pastors will be so busy early next year conducting baby naming ceremonies.
Pastor Adeboye has also revealed the only thing that could make coronavirus pandemic vanish.
He also listed some of the good things that will come out from the COVID-19 lockdown. And he maintained that it will take only a miracle for the viral disease to disappear.
The cleric further revealed that the pandemic virus would not disappear completely but however, it will soon subside.
The clergyman emphasised that the lockdown imposed due to the deadly disease, has given some families the opportunity to come together.
His words: “The coronavirus pandemic would not disappear completely but it would only subside. It is only a miracle that would cause the pandemic to disappear completely.
“God has told me that his children who worship him in truth would be exempted from calamity associated with the pandemic.
“I told you that this year, the world will behave like a child in convulsion. I told you at the beginning of the year, even though I am not a prophet, but a Pastor. You will come out of this problem safe and sound, but you must take the step of faith.
“Some people who did not have time for their families would now bond and have better relationships with their families. God can help you to fly over the challenges brought by the pandemic. All you need do is trust in God.”
